HOWL is a simple vocoder/synthesizer. It uses formants to simulate the human voice and a pitch-space keyboard to help you find interesting melodies. Features: • Simple synthesizer (just a sawtooth wave nothing too complicated okay) • Simple vocoder (four parallel bandpass filters, a bit like the Klatt engine) • Audiobus support, so you can pipe your own audio through the vocoder and/or send the output to other software • Adjustable pitch-space keyboard • Cool FX (bitcrush, reverb, vibrato and tremolo) Download it today! HOWL is also open source (check out the code at https://github.com/dclelland/HOWL).
